2. Interactions
The project focuses on translating The Jack Stupid’s motion-driven identity into a functional digital interface. The interaction model was designed to mirror the studio’s experimental approach, using micro-interactions as a primary navigation feedback tool.
Working in collaboration with TJS, we implemented the main call-to-action elements using Rive. This allowed for the integration of lightweight, vector-based animations controlled via state machines, ensuring seamless transitions and real-time responsiveness. The result is a high-performance interactive system that maintains visual consistency with the studio’s high-end production standards.
